Abstract
The sustainability of agricultural practices is closely tied to the health of the soil and the availability of essential nutrients for crop growth. This thesis focuses on the assessment of soil health and nutrient availability in agricultural fields using advanced analytical techniques. The study aims to address the pressing need for accurate and reliable methods to evaluate soil conditions and nutrient levels in order to optimize agricultural productivity and minimize environmental impact.
